On Fri, 26 May 2000, Hoyt wrote:
> > just use rpm --force ...e.g. i don't insall the mandrake_desk package becuse
> > i don't ened it so i use --force for wmaker. it's only in some cases that
> > you should use --force anyway.
--nodeps is less ... forcing.
> I often do just that =if= I understand what the dependency is all
> about, and for the average new user, that will be never.
Perhaps dependencies should be treated on several levels:
-critical dependencies (i.e. the binaries won't work at all but say
"shared library not found ...")
-need for optional features (does pam always need cracklib ? does mpg123
always need esd ? [esd is too slow for a small pentium] ...)
Sometimes a packages needs another only if certain hardware is used
sndconfig doesn't need playmidi if your card doesn't support midi (okay,
it doesn't take too much space and can be removed with --nodeps, only you
have to /know/ that).
But that's a job to extend the rpm standard and should be discussed with
the rpm maintainers, it goes beyond the work of a distribution maker,
doesn't it ?
--
St�phane Gourichon - Laboratoire d'Informatique de Paris 6 - �quipe AnimatLab
"Bonjour, je suis un virus de signature de mail. Copiez moi dans votre
fichier signature pour que je me propage d�sormais avec vos mails. Merci."